Shiloh: Again, Bishop Oyedepo Rubbishes COVID-19, Blasts World Leaders

Says Instead Of Blaming COVID, They Started Planting Churches
By Daniel Dafe
The Founder and Presiding Bishop of Living Faith Church, popularly called Winners Chapel, David Oyedepo, has once again taking a swipe at world leaders over their reaction to the COVID-19 pandemic.
Bishop Oyedepo who on Wednesday evening spoke at the annual Shiloh programme, the church’s convention with thousands of delegates from Nigeria and beyond attending, said: “I’ve never seen an entire world so fooled like this season.”
He continued: “We dealt with COVID-19 and made a nonsense of it here. I have zero regard for it, it’s a lie of hell.
“Somebody has temperature, then he has COVID. Everybody here has temperature. You can’t be in the tropics and not have temperature. You have Malaria, they say you have COVID-19. All the symptoms so said, they are common things that happen day in, day out.
You sneeze: they say you have COVID. So what should you do? You keep your sneeze?

“I’m a responsible citizen of this earth with millions following and being blessed. I have a say: a strong one. Let the nations gather themselves and rethink. One virus sent you packing, what if they are 2? What if they are 3? Then you will die inside your house.
“Most of those figures, they hide under the fact that they are COVID- related. Malaria: COVID-related. Typhoid Fever, COVID-related. Kidney problem: COVID-related. So they keep building their profile, profile of deception.
“Why don’t you call us? If I bless the oil and you take a shot of it, that’s all instead of looking for vaccine.”
Continuing, he recalled how he rebuked someone wearing a mask and was to pose for a photogragh with him, saying he asked him to pull it off.
According to him, COVID-19 is a graven image and he has made up his mind not to bow to it.
He asked: “Is COVID-19 real?”
His response was “yes and no,” adding that “it is real to those who believe it exists and no to those who don’t.”
Furthermore, he disclosed that instead of blaming COVID-19, they started planting churches.
“So COVID-19 was tired and packed away,” he averred.
